Answers:
A) stomachB) intestinalC) heartExplanation:
The stomach muscle helps digest food. The muscle isn't something a person can control at will. Instead, the body handles it automatically. This is why choice A is one of the answers.
The intestinal muscles work in a similar fashion to help pass nutrients into the blood stream and also pass waste out of the body. All of these processes are done automatically and you don't have to think about them. They just happen. Therefore, choice B is another answer.
Another example of an automatic or involuntary muscle doing its own thing is the heart muscle. It continuously pumps blood to help distribute nutrients and oxygen, and also dump waste byproducts (eg: carbon dioxide) out of the body. So choice C is the third and final answer.
An example of a muscle that's voluntary are the biceps. You can flex these muscles, and move them around at will. For example, when you pick up an item. So this allows us to rule out choice D.
I'm not sure why your teacher listed "brain". It has properties related to muscles such as the idea of practicing a topic to help retain it (similar to exercising to stay in shape); however, the brain itself isn't a muscle on a technical biological level.
